How To Paint Shoe Molding

Shoe molding is a type of trim that is usually used in conjunction with baseboard. It is a decorative piece that helps to cover the gap between the floor and the wall. Shoe molding can be painted to match the color of your walls, or you can choose a contrasting color to add some interest.

How To Paint Shoe Molding

There are a few things that you need to take into account when painting shoe molding. The most important is choosing the right paint. You will want to use a paint that is specifically designed for trim, such as an enamel paint. You can find this type of paint at any home improvement store. To Summarize

To paint shoe molding, start by sanding it down to make sure the surface is smooth. Then, use a primer to help the paint stick, and paint it in the color of your choice. Let the paint dry completely before using the shoe molding.
